工作区(Working Area),暂存区(Stage),版本库(head->master or branch)
保存进度恢复工作进度
#把工作区和暂存区的内容保存到进度列表里
git stash save “description”
#列出stash里的所有项
git stash list
#把进度恢复出来并删除进度列表中的项
git stash pop
#只把进度恢复出...
分类:
其他好文 时间:
2014-07-22 23:04:35
阅读次数:
383
Git是版本控制工具,类似于SVN的作用。这里就忽略掉怎么安装之类的,只讲解Git最重要的思维模型。这三个概念一定要清楚:
1 工作区(Working Area)
2 暂存区(Stage)
3 版本库(repository, 本地仓库和远程仓库)
工作区很简单,就是你修改代码时会立即体现的地方。
暂存区是Git的特色之一,这个概念不好理解,这里举一个例子说明。如我们领到了...
分类:
其他好文 时间:
2014-07-22 23:01:54
阅读次数:
381
鼠标与body的交互就靠这个mouse 关节了。
在使用中:主要分成3步:
mouseDown : 这个时期,调用world->QueryAABB。它有一个回调接口,并根据鼠标指针指定一个AABB的极小区域。
有3个细节需注意:
细节1:鼠标的xy值是屏幕坐标系统的,要转换成stage坐标系统(stage->screenToStageCoordinates),然后再转成box2d的单位xy...
分类:
其他好文 时间:
2014-07-22 22:59:34
阅读次数:
332
公司内部使用的feed程序读取本地文件存入DB时出现大量乱码问题,虽然qa/stage/live三套环境无论是DB编码配置,还是服务器系统编码都是相同的,却出现十分诡异的问题——qa/stage环境不能复现live的乱码问题。最终boss要求做一个程序监控,评估问题的情况以及后续跟踪bug是否真正修...
分类:
其他好文 时间:
2014-05-08 09:25:12
阅读次数:
257
言简意赅A single instruction enters the CPU at the
Fetch stage and the PC is incremented in one clock cycle. In the next clock
cycle, the instruction move...
分类:
其他好文 时间:
2014-05-07 11:23:20
阅读次数:
417
Spark中的Scheduler
scheduler分成两个类型,一个是TaskScheduler与其实现,一个是DAGScheduler。
TaskScheduler:主要负责各stage中传入的task的执行与调度。
DAGScheduler:主要负责对JOB中的各种依赖进行解析,根据RDD的依赖生成stage并通知TaskScheduler执行。
实例生成
TaskSchedule...
分类:
其他好文 时间:
2014-05-04 09:08:02
阅读次数:
379
RDD的依赖关系
Rdd之间的依赖关系通过rdd中的getDependencies来进行表示,
在提交job后,会通过在DAGShuduler.submitStage-->getMissingParentStages
privatedefgetMissingParentStages(stage:
Stage): List[Stage] = {
valmissing
=newHash...
分类:
其他好文 时间:
2014-05-03 15:56:22
阅读次数:
282
在javafx中一个JVM进程只能存在一个Application类,这个Application类只能调用一次launch()方法来启动它。
那我们如果启动一个新的窗口呢?
javafx中Stage类继承了Window代表着一个窗口,所以我们只需要构造一个Stage并将之显示即可。
Stage secondWindow=new Stage();
Scene scene=new Scene(ro...
分类:
编程语言 时间:
2014-04-30 22:33:38
阅读次数:
605
1.下载boost
Windows版,如:boost_1_55_0;2.运行boostrap.bat,会生成bjam.exe;3.运行bjam.exe(时间会比较长),会生成一个stage目录里面包含了所有新生成的lib文件;4.工程属性里面需要包含目录boost_1_55_0,以及库目录boost...
分类:
其他好文 时间:
2014-04-29 17:49:33
阅读次数:
489